The atmosphere of war began to permeate as the army moved.

I could feel that atmosphere on my skin.

‘The military security for Platon has become stricter.’

This is because troops from other kingdoms are stationed here in Platon.

Each kingdom has 1,000, totaling 8,000.

These are soldiers also used in military department competitions.

If the Alvard forces stationed here were to attack the royal palace, Balas would be in a difficult situation.

It’s just a stone’s throw from Platon to the Balas royal palace.

Now that Alvard and the Western nations have begun their invasion, it would be appropriate to immediately restrain them and take them prisoner, but there’s the issue of diplomacy.

Platon, divided into eight zones, is both Balas territory and non Balas territory. Suppressing the troops stationed in that zone would be no different from Balas attacking Alvard.

Moreover, if that happens, the ongoing Platon Boundary Festival would also be disrupted.

Balas is a kingdom that maintains a neutral position through symbolism.

A situation where that symbolism is shaken would be fatal for them.

‘That’s why they deliberately invaded during the festival period. They used their heads quite well.’

Already in the Balas royal palace, key diplomats from each kingdom were engaged in verbal battles over this matter.

It’s no coincidence that key figures, including Juras, made an appearance at yesterday’s party.

However, unlike such a tense atmosphere, the academy was peaceful.

This was because Alvard and the West’s invasion had not yet been made public.

Rather, the festival was heating up even more as it entered its second day.

I also had an important event today.

It was the day to release the sequel to ‘Their Circumstances’.

Just like I had released the first volume at the Rainpol Festival before, I decided to release it during this festival period.

For that, I rented out an entire banquet hall at the academy.

‘I wonder how many will sell today.’

Before, I was completely unknown, so I had to put in the effort myself, but now it’s different. I have a fan base. I heard that many young ladies are coming to buy books with my personal autograph for this new work release event.

I didn’t have much passion for writing novels, but it didn’t feel bad since everyone seemed to like it.

I was humming as I headed towards the banquet hall where the event was scheduled.

Then, Sophia Veron stopped me with a stern face.

“Elaine.”

“What’s the matter, Teacher Sophia?”

“What do you mean what’s the matter… You know, don’t you?”

As expected of the Chief Military Officer of Beckavia. It seems Sophia was also aware of the situation.

“This is not the time to be doing this!”

“Then what should I be doing?”

“Well…!”

“Calm down. There’s nothing we can do right now.”

If we were affiliated with Balas it might be different, but since we’re not, we had to watch the diplomatic battle for now.

Depending on the result of that diplomatic battle, it will be decided whether I intervene or not.

‘That Juras fellow, he asked me to play along with the drama he orchestrated.’

He didn’t tell me about the contents of that drama. Either he wasn’t sure himself, or he simply wanted to surprise me. It must be one of the two.

Whatever it is, all I could do now was wait.

I could decide on Calipper’s diplomatic strategy through King Gareth, but I didn’t have much interest in Balas either.

If we save them, we save them, but it doesn’t matter much if they fall.

“So until the diplomatic negotiations are settled, we should enjoy the festival.”

Sophia nodded as if she somewhat understood.

“Looking at it coolly, you’re right. So… Is that the new book you’re releasing?”

“That’s right. Have you read the previous one?”

“Well, yes. It’s so famous among the young ladies as a pure love novel published by Wade. Though the content wasn’t much.”

This is a normal evaluation. It’s just an ordinary book that became famous for being famous, suitable for young ladies to read lightly.

“But you can look forward to this one.”

Maybe because it’s the second volume, my skills have improved quite a bit.

There was also Erina’s active proofreading, and it was my confident work.

When I arrived at the banquet hall with about 300 books, there were clearly more than 300 people waiting eagerly.

Nobles, commoners residing in Platon, women from other kingdoms who heard the news, and even merchants trying to get the first edition for illegal copying.

“Wow.”

I couldn’t help but exclaim.

As soon as I showed my face, shrill cheers erupted. But since there were many young ladies who valued etiquette, no commotion occurred.

“So… Thank you all for coming today.” After delivering my prepared greeting, I began selling books in earnest. “As I’ve said many times, this book is written by me as Platina, an ordinary author, not as Wade. So please don’t make any unnecessary assumptions or misunderstandings. Now, could the person at the very front please come forward.”

The first in line was Erina.

As the number one contributor to the sequel’s production, she was set to be the symbolic first purchaser.

“It’s finally out…! Irina’s false accusation will finally be cleared!”Erina couldn’t hide her excited expression. She had been determined to avenge the humiliation her self-insert character, Irina Paleon, suffered in the first volume.

The next in line to purchase was Estelle, who had been in charge of the story for the first volume.

She had a puzzled expression. After receiving the book from me, she whispered quietly. “Lord Ars? What do you mean by sequel? This is the first I’m hearing of it. What’s it about?”

“That… You’ll know when you read it.”

“Hm? I understand for now.”

The banquet hall was even prepared for a reading club. Except for the merchants whose only purpose was money, everyone immediately found a seat and started reading the book.

Right next to me were Erina and Estelle, who had bought the books first.

It wasn’t unusual to see the two of them, who usually stuck together like sisters at the academy, but today the atmosphere was particularly tense.

“Phew! They’re all sold out.”

By the time all 300 copies were sold, Estelle, who seemed to be reading the middle part, was muttering while emitting a dark aura.

“Hmm, so that’s how it was. That’s what it was about. Not bad, Erina. You hid it perfectly.”

Reactions burst out from other young ladies as well.

“Oh my…! To think Irina had such a pitiful circumstance!”

“I feel ashamed for thinking badly of Irina!”

“Irina!”

Irina Paleon, the villainous young lady who committed evil deeds by tormenting Ertel Dionte and the knight Elnia Pentabel in the first volume.

However, there was a mastermind behind those evil deeds.

It was General Paris, Ertel Dionte’s father and the protagonist’s superior.

Paris, who was worried that the protagonist Wilson might take his position, tries to demote the protagonist, but Irina was using her family’s power to prevent this.

During this, Paris accidentally gains a weakness of the Paleon family to which Irina belongs, and Irina commits evil deeds as Paris orders to protect her family and the protagonist, swallowing her tears. All the while, she makes various behind-the-scenes moves to get back at Paris.

“…”

Estelle was silent for a moment at that part.

“…Is it okay to mess with family?”

“E-Estelle? Family? You know this is just a novel, right?”

After reading to the end, Estelle let out a complicated sigh.

The story was too good to just blindly get angry at Erina.

In the end, it’s revealed that Paris is not Ertel’s real father, but rather the enemy who killed Ertel’s real father and pretended to be his father. The protagonist, Irina, and Ertel join forces to drive out Paris.

After everything is over, it ends with a promise of friendly competition for the protagonist. Estelle seemed to have lost her hostility, perhaps realizing this was the message Erina was sending.

The reactions from other young ladies were explosive as well.

“It’s so touching!”

“To think such a story was hidden…!”

“I can’t keep this to myself. I’m going to tell my friends right away!”

The second volume, which perfectly tied up the loose ends from the first volume, ended with an Irina & Ertel ending.

Just as ‘Their Circumstances’ seemed to have reached a splendid conclusion… That night.

“…Lord Ars.”

Eo came to me with a gloomy face to protest. “Didn’t you say the protagonist would end up with the female knight?”

“Uh…”

Seeing her desolate expression as if I had lied, I reflexively blurted out,

“No, no! The content with the female knight comes out in the third volume.”

Without realizing it, I had promised a sequel.

* * *

Day 3 of the festival.

By this point, even ordinary citizens began to notice the situation.

The large-scale invasion by Alvard and the West.

That a war that hadn’t occurred in the 30 years since Balas was founded had broken out.

Because of this, the quarterfinals of the Military Department Competition scheduled for today were canceled.

I secretly thought that Balas might force the festival to continue for the sake of outward appearances, but it seems the diplomatic situation was worse than expected.

After the diplomatic negotiations that took place in the morning, Anton, who received news from Juras, came to me.

“Lord Ars. It doesn’t look like this matter will end simply.”

He says that in today’s diplomatic negotiations, there were heated arguments about the justification for war.

There, Alvard argued like this: Balas, a neutral kingdom that should be mediating wars between kingdoms, wasn’t fulfilling its role.

– Balas has played no role in the recent major wars.

– And Crossing was involved in most of those major wars.

– Isn’t Balas intentionally turning a blind eye to Crossing’s behavior?

– Balas has already been co-opted by Crossing and has lost the purity of a neutral kingdom.

It was a forced argument, but there was logic to it.

It was true that the first trigger that plunged the continent into chaos was the Three Lions War started by Crossing.

“Alvard came prepared. But with that logic, isn’t Svenner also not free from blame? They’re the ones who started the Chimera War.”

“Yes, that’s why the Svenner side admitted it.”

“They admitted it…?”

“The fact that they had planted their own forces within Balas. They confessed that they had taken measures through those forces to prevent Balas from intervening in the Chimera War.”

“Oh ho. So they’re sacrificing themselves to drag Crossing down with them as a water ghost. They used their heads.”

Because of this, Svenner themselves also received criticism, but Alvard’s forced justification gained strength.

“How did they explain the Western invasion?”

“They said it was something the West did on their own. While saying they can’t reveal it now, they claimed the West also has a justification.”

“The West’s justification…”

I was certain that it was the protagonist Cassius.

Cassius is the prince of Fensillon.

It would be natural for him to reclaim Platon, the old capital of the Fensillon Empire.

‘I see. So that’s how they planned to overthrow Balas.’

Saint Alicia probably has a connection with the protagonist. They intend to promote the protagonist as the new king of Balas and have him side with the West and Svenner.

In that case, the West and Svenner would gain a strategic advantage.

Balas is a kingdom located in the center of the continent.

In other words, it’s a strategic point from which one can march in any direction. It’s not for nothing that they say whoever conquers Balas becomes the master of the continent.

Svenner was trying to swallow up Balas with the help of the West.

‘Things are getting difficult.’

At the same time, Svenner is attacking Europe.

If they win all the wars and destroy Europe and Balas, Svenner’s forces will occupy half the continent.

I’m not sure what Alvard thinks, but at least Alvard is hostile to Crossing. The chances of them becoming allies are low.

“How is Juras responding?”

“They’re trying to draw Tunkai, Svenner’s ally, to our side.”

“Tunkai…!”

“They’re arguing that if Europe is destroyed by Svenner, Svenner will attack Tunkai next.”

“Indeed, it’s quite a difficult situation for Tunkai.”

Although Svenner is an ally, they probably didn’t expect them to forcibly attack the neutral kingdom of Balas. Seeing such an aggressive move naturally leads to such thoughts.

The thought that after Europe and Balas, they might be attacked next.

“Yes, so we’re trying to draw Tunkai to our side as allies to deal with the situation.”

If Juras had decided that, there’s no way they couldn’t persuade Tunkai.

I thought the results of the diplomatic battle were already out.

An alliance of Balas, Tunkai, Europe, Crossing, Calliper, Beckavia versus an alliance of Svenner, Alvard, some Bülang and Balas forces, and Western nations.

Looking at the numbers alone, we seem to have the advantage, but the geographical situation is not good.

Calliper and Crossing are blocked by Alvard and cannot send reinforcements, and Tunkai and Europe are struggling just to deal with Svenner alone.

That’s why that night, such a conclusion was reached.

To send skilled officers to Balas to assist in the war.

* * *

The biggest weakness of the Balas army was, of course, their complete lack of real combat experience.

Even their training wasn’t good.

Even the officers who directed that training had no real combat experience.

Therefore, Balas requested the kingdoms that agreed to help to dispatch capable officers as guest commanders.

It was a natural course of events that I became one of them.

I had a high reputation, and above all, I was already inside Balas.

Balas, which had to defend both east and west, divided the guest commanders into two groups.

First, for the command of the eastern army, 2nd General Salar Oreon, urgently dispatched from Europe, was assigned. He was a general belonging to the 20 Great Heroes, well-balanced in both offense and defense.

The 30,000 Alvard troops invading from the east were not only few in number, but it was also difficult to expect a battle as Calliper and Crossing were attacking the eastern part of Alvard.

Balas requested defense with 15,000 regular troops.

The greatest battlefield was expected to be the 70,000-strong army of Western nations invading from the west.

To this end, Balas formally requested me to take on the role of Commander-in-Chief.

As I headed to the royal palace to receive this appointment, I could sense the ominous atmosphere within the palace.

‘It’s completely divided.’

As if internal strife had broken out, there were few vassals by the king’s side. Moreover, 10,000 troops were thoroughly guarding the surroundings of the royal palace, showing signs of being wary of a coup.

I couldn’t help but speak up.

“Even 10,000 troops are precious in the current situation. I understand the concern about a political change, but for the victory of the war, I’d like you to reduce that number by half.”

“T-That’s impossible!”

The King of Balas shouted with a haggard face.

This guy. I think he shouted at me boldly to take off my helmet during the previous ceasefire agreement.

‘The betrayal of his daughter must have been quite a shock.’

According to intelligence, Saint Alicia seems to be in the south where the territory of Duke Reginald is located. She’s probably preparing for a coup there.

‘The situation is getting much worse.’

I could understand why Alicia chose Duke Reginald as her ally.

The southern territory of Balas means it’s adjacent to Bülang.

‘They’re planning to secretly receive troops from Bülang there and attack the royal palace together with Cassius.’

The army of the Western nations is a kind of decoy. A decoy to make us deploy most of our army to the west.

The king seemed to know this part well, as he was reluctant to give me many troops. Rather, he was planning to deploy 10,000 more troops around the capital.

If that happens, the remaining regular army will be only 45,000. Roughly 5,000 need to guard the supply depot and supply routes, so that means facing 70,000 with 40,000.

“What are you trying to do? If you come out like this, I have no intention of taking command.”

“We have urgently conscripted militia. We’ll quickly prepare 10,000 for you.”

“Even with that, I’m telling you it’s not enough.”

“What, has the great Wade gotten scared? You should be able to face 100,000 with just 10,000 troops!”

“Such provocation won’t work on me. The basis of war is the number of troops. I’m requesting the maximum number of soldiers allowed within the limits of supply. If not, I won’t take command!”

The king visibly flustered at my firmness. The chancellor beside him hurriedly whispered.

Judging by the looks, he seemed to be saying, ‘Your Majesty, there is no guest commander like Wade.’

The king closed his eyes tightly in contemplation, then eventually nodded.

Thus, the scale of troops I received was 60,000: 40,000 regular troops and 20,000 conscripts.

Even with this, we were still 10,000 fewer than the enemy, but since we only needed to defend, I judged that we could manage.

After receiving the troops, I immediately convened a military council meeting.

I entered into strategy discussions with the new faces from Tunkai and Beckavia who had newly joined.
